The Foundation of Protein: Understanding Amino Acids

Amino acids are the building blocks of protein, essential for countless physiological processes from building and repairing tissues to producing hormones and neurotransmitters. Of the 20 amino acids the human body uses, nine are considered 'essential' because the body cannot produce them and they must be obtained through diet. All animal-based meats, including beef, poultry, pork, and fish, are considered 'complete proteins' because they contain all nine essential amino acids in sufficient quantities. The specific concentration of these amino acids, however, can vary significantly between different types and cuts of meat.

Top Contenders for High Amino Acid Content

When searching for the highest total amino acid content, particularly the essential ones (EAAs), several sources stand out. Research and nutritional databases indicate that lean meats, especially certain types of poultry and fish, offer exceptional concentration per serving.

  • Turkey Breast: Often cited for its high protein and low-fat content, turkey breast ranks highly for total essential amino acid concentration, with one source suggesting a total EAA content of over 10,000mg per 100g.
  • Tuna: This fish is a nutritional powerhouse, providing a significant amount of EAAs along with heart-healthy omega-3 fatty acids. Canned tuna is a convenient source, while fresh tuna offers similar benefits.
  • Chicken Breast: A staple in many fitness diets, chicken breast is renowned for its high protein-to-fat ratio and rich supply of essential amino acids.
  • Lean Beef (e.g., Sirloin): While red meat is sometimes viewed with caution, lean cuts like sirloin steak offer a high-quality protein source packed with EAAs. Beef is particularly noted for its high leucine content, which is crucial for muscle protein synthesis, and provides key micronutrients like iron and vitamin B12.

Amino Acid and Protein Comparison of Popular Meats

This table compares the approximate protein content and total essential amino acid (EAA) values per 100g serving of several popular meat choices, highlighting their distinct nutritional profiles. Note: Exact values can vary based on the cut, preparation method, and specific animal's diet.

Meat Source (approx. 100g cooked) Protein (g) Total Essential Amino Acids (mg) Noteworthy Nutrients
Turkey Breast ~29-30 ~10,693 Selenium, B vitamins
Chicken Breast ~27-31 ~9,575 Niacin, Vitamin B6
Tuna ~23-30 ~9,908 Omega-3s, Potassium
Lean Beef (Sirloin/Rump) ~26-31 ~8,000+ Iron, Vitamin B12, Leucine
Salmon (Atlantic) ~22-25 ~9,000+ Omega-3s, Vitamin D
Pork Loin ~20-24 ~7,000+ Thiamine, B vitamins

Dietary Considerations: Beyond the Numbers

While the raw numbers can point to which meat has the highest amount of amino acids, nutritional considerations extend beyond the protein content alone. For instance, grass-fed beef contains higher levels of omega-3s and conjugated linoleic acid (CLA), which can reduce inflammation. Oily fish like salmon and tuna provide not only complete protein but also crucial omega-3 fatty acids that support brain and heart health. The 'protein package'—what comes with the protein—is critical to a healthy diet.

Cooking method also plays a role in overall health. High-heat cooking of red meat can produce potentially harmful compounds, so moderation and careful preparation are advised. For muscle repair, the inclusion of supportive nutrients like iron (rich in beef) and B vitamins (abundant in various meats) aids in energy production and nutrient utilization.
